Holiday in Frankfurt, Germany

Excellent museums, high-calibre performance groups and local festivals should entice the discerning guest … The fifth biggest city in Germany, Frankfurt on Main has gained enormous economic power thanks to its position as a key transport hub and its status as a major venue for international trade fairs and other business events. Holiday in Munich, Germany

Apart from the festivities of the world famous Oktoberfest the citizens of Munich demonstrate a cosmopolitan refinement as well as genuine passion for the region’s many traditions.
